summ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orHao Ke <haok@google.com>2022-03-07 18:47:51 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2022-03-07 18:47:51 +0000
commitce853414e6e63b8a60ef4f0013fbecb0f96151dd (patch)
treeda494998a02aef2a8fd40299b6867983ce554dce
parentf37928716b553ce0a4ab2bd4ea33af81898f7c5e (diff)
parentdb4e1b7369768fd317bab557a9ffb499b082cce5 (diff)
downloadbase-ce853414e6e63b8a60ef4f0013fbecb0f96151dd.tar.gz
Merge "Change unsafe readSparseArray call in ApplicationInfo." am: db4e1b7369
Original change: https://android-review.googlesource.com/c/platform/frameworks/base/+/2004550 Change-Id: I6e196e5270893bbab37a66c8079e2170cdab0d7d
-rw-r--r--core/java/android/content/pm/ApplicationInfo.java2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/java/android/content/pm/ApplicationInfo.java b/core/java/android/content/pm/ApplicationInfo.java
index 84c9fa9b375c..a411eeef969b 100644
--- a/core/java/android/content/pm/ApplicationInfo.java
+++ b/core/java/android/content/pm/ApplicationInfo.java
@@ -1997,7 +1997,7 @@ public class ApplicationInfo extends PackageItemInfo implements Parcelable {
splitNames = source.createString8Array();
splitSourceDirs = source.createString8Array();
splitPublicSourceDirs = source.createString8Array();
- splitDependencies = source.readSparseArray(null);
+ splitDependencies = source.readSparseArray(null, int[].class);
nativeLibraryDir = source.readString8();
secondaryNativeLibraryDir = source.readString8();
nativeLibraryRootDir = source.readString8();